    rcu/nocb: Directly call __wake_nocb_gp() from bypass timer · c7ef7500
    Frederic Weisbecker authored
    The bypass timer calls __call_rcu_nocb_wake() instead of directly
    calling __wake_nocb_gp().  The only difference here is that
    rdp->qlen_last_fqs_check gets overridden.  But resetting the deferred
    force quiescent state base shouldn't be relevant for that timer.  In fact
    the bypass queue in question can be for any rdp from the group and not
    necessarily the rdp leader on which the bypass timer is attached.
    
    This commit therefore calls __wake_nocb_gp() directly.  This way we
    don't even need to lock the ->nocb_lock.
